How much do remote 3d illustrator j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ote 3d illustrator in the United States is $59,345.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38,500.00 and $68,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ote 3D Illustrator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ote 3D Illustrator, you need expertise in 3D modeling, texturing, and rendering, often supported by a degree in graphic design, fine arts, or a related field. Familiarity with industry-standard software such as Blender, Autodesk Maya, or Cinema 4D, along with a strong digital portfolio, is typically required. Creativity, attention to detail, and effective communication skills are crucial for collaborating remotely and meeting client expectations. These skills ensure the production of visually compelling work, efficient project delivery, and successful remote teamwork.

What is a Remote 3D Illustrator?

A Remote 3D Illustrator is a professional who creates three-dimensional digital artwork and visual assets for various industries, such as advertising, gaming, film, and product design, while working from a location outside of a traditional office setting. They use specialized software to model, texture, and render 3D graphics, collaborating with clients or teams virtually. This role requires strong artistic skills, technical proficiency, and the ability to communicate effectively online. Remote 3D Illustrators often work as freelancers or as part of distributed creative teams.

How do Remote 3D Illustrators typically collaborate with teams and clients across different time zones?

Remote 3D Illustrators often work with teams and clients located in various regions, making communication and collaboration key aspects of the role. They usually rely on project management tools, video calls, and shared cloud platforms to exchange feedback, manage revisions, and stay aligned on project goals. Flexibility in scheduling and proactive communication are important to ensure smooth workflows and timely delivery of assets. This environment encourages independence, but also requires illustrators to be responsive and adaptable to team needs across time zones.

Job description

* This is a remote position with preference for candidates in the Chicagoland area*
Purpose and Scope
The Graphic Designer will work within the marketing and creative team to design, produce, and manage visual assets for both internal and external purposes. This includes digital and print materials (e.g., marketing collateral, packaging support, scientific posters, event materials, e-detailing, patient education materials). The role requires strong design skills. Previous familiarity with working under regulatory/quality constraints typical of the pharmaceutical industry is preferred.
Essential Duties & Responsibilities
• Work with brand teams and Creative Director to develop compelling visual designs that align with brand guidelines, ensuring consistency across all touchpoints (print, web, social, trade show, etc.).
• Collaborate cross-functionally to translate scientific and marketing messages into clear and visually engaging graphics.
• Create infographics, illustrations, diagrams, layout templates, and presentations that communicate complex health/science information to diverse audiences (HCPs, patients, stakeholders).
• Prepare print-ready files and digital assets, manage production vendors, and ensure quality control (color management, typography, proofing).
• Maintain and update a digital asset library, design templates, and brand toolkit.
• Stay current on design trends, digital tools, technologies, and industry best practices; propose improvements in processes and workflows.
• Ensure compliance with regulatory requirements (e.g. FDA, EMA), (internal) brand and medical-legal standards, including version control and archiving.
• Occasionally attend trade shows or internal events for on-site design/production support.
• Creation of in-house presentations and templates as needed
• Perform various other duties as assigned.

Knowledge, Skills & Abilities
• Proficiency in Adobe Creative Suite (InDesign, Illustrator, Photoshop) and Microsoft Office (PowerPoint, especially for creating presentation-graphics).
• Strong layout, typography, color theory and visual communication skills.
• Excellent communication and collaboration skills; ability to work with stakeholders who may not be design-savvy.
• Strong attention to detail, especially for print production and regulatory compliance.
• Familiarity with brand management, asset libraries, version control, and design workflows.
Education & Experience
• Bachelor's degree in graphic design, Visual Communications, or related field (or equivalent experience).
• Ability to work across digital and print mediums, me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ment, manage multiple projects simultaneously.
• Desired: experience with motion graphics, video editing, web design, UX/UI, or 3D/infographic work.
